I thought i a little idea while conversing with someone at katsucon. We should have meta moterators who can rate posts. when people are idiots and assholes and not too friendly they can be flagged as not nice people. If they get enough flags, they get lumped into different groups with different waiting times between posts. So if someone is a real jerk it can take like 20 minutes or something to post and someone who is occasionally bad is like 5 minutes or something. If they are good after a certain period of time these infractions get removed and they can be a normal member od the org forums. That way you have to choose your posts carfully and maybe that person won't be a dick if he knows that there is an actualy penalty for it.

comments? questions?
